Did you test the motor prior to installation? Also did you check the voltage when you press the advance button? You can check the button also by disconnecting it and using an ohm meter. They go bad also. Check the fuse while your at it. Make sure all your connections are good while your in the generator. Lots of little things can go wrong and it might be something simple (I hope).  I tested the power and the unit is dead after the timer/computer (no power coming from it) Called Bradley and they are sending me a new timer/computer....very happy with the excellant customer service.

After installing the recommended aftermarket replacement motor a word of warning: The plastic shaft that comes out of the motor does not fit the arm and needs to be modified.
